    My motograffix front number board has started to peel off slightly at 1 corner. What is the best adhesive to use to stick it back down, obviously I dont want anything too strong just incase I ever want to remove it

    Not sure what off the shelf glue would allow same removal at a later date n not cause any damage.

    but you could use a little strip of venture shield or similar to stick the board down, its see thru so should be almost invisible and it can be easily removed without damaging paintwork.

    Well as long as a hot air gun is used. :D

    silicone might not stick too well to the smooth plastic finish on the bikes panels, also it may peel during first wash as the mitt wipes over the area.
